DWI clients in rehab need to complete specific requirements to fulfill the terms of their court sentencing. Treatment programs which help fulfill these requirements and conditions, which are typically far more lenient than normal sentencing such as large fines and jail time, are offered in Center Cross to provide alcohol education, group counseling, and further evaluation for individuals with heavy substance abuse issues.

Education is a fundamental tool used at rehab programs treating DWI offenders. There are a few different levels of alcohol education classes which can differ by state. Level I education typically include 12 hours of group education related to the effects of alcohol and drugs. This is the what someone with a single offense or someone under 21 will ordinarily be required to complete. Level II classes would consist of both education and group therapy at a court approved program. The duration the client will need to remain in therapy depends on various factors, which can be, for example, the number of DWI's the individual has had, and the severity of the offense. Ordinarily, clients will be required to take the Level II classes and therapy unless their blood-alcohol content level was extremely low when they were arrested and there were no other significant charges when the offender was arrested.
